Output 577bcb1409b39685eea26422acf3f4775194b764993268e750ccc58446f6da50:1

value
385874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b516c6573d81ee6d2e9e9a076102f0b8a7eaf8e OP_EQUAL
address
3FrGCgAbWNNPirh4tzctrwR2BsywBWXnbS
transaction
577bcb1409b39685eea26422acf3f4775194b764993268e750ccc58446f6da50
confirmations
303926
spent
true